SiteMedic Rescue Toolkit is a WordPress troubleshooting, diagnostics, and recovery helper plugin built for site owners, freelancers, agencies, and support teams who need a clear view of what may be wrong with a WordPress website.

The plugin helps you check common WordPress problems from inside the dashboard, including site health issues, plugin risks, debug log entries, file permissions, security settings, performance problems, database status, rewrite rules, and system configuration concerns.

SiteMedic is designed to help with situations such as:

  • WordPress errors and warnings
  • Plugin conflict diagnosis
  • White screen or fatal error investigation
  • Debug log review
  • File permission checks
  • XML-RPC and user enumeration checks
  • Security header checks
  • Admin account review
  • Database and performance review
  • Basic cleanup and repair guidance
  • Support request preparation

Key Features

Website Health Dashboard

Get a quick overview of your website condition, including WordPress version, PHP version, memory limit, active plugins, theme, database connection, and detected issues.

WordPress Diagnostics

Run local checks for common WordPress problems and review important technical details without manually searching through hosting panels or server files.

Debug Log Review

Check whether your website has generated a debug log and quickly move to the Debug Analyzer for further investigation.

Plugin and Risk Scanners

Review active plugins, possible risk indicators, and common troubleshooting signals that may help identify broken-site or conflict situations.

Security Checks

Review file permissions, XML-RPC exposure, user enumeration risks, security headers, and admin account concerns.

Performance and Database Review

Check performance-related signals, database status, plugin load concerns, cache detection, images, and hosting-related basics.

Safe Repair Guidance

Use built-in guidance and repair options for common WordPress maintenance and troubleshooting tasks such as cleanup, rewrite rule repair, debug review, and system checks.

External Services

This plugin may connect to external services only when a site administrator chooses to open optional upgrade or support areas.

The free local diagnostic tools do not require payment or a license key.

WP Official Support

Service: WP Official Support
Purpose: Optional professional website troubleshooting services, optional upgrade information, pricing configuration, and paid plan delivery.
Data sent automatically: When an administrator opens the optional upgrade screen, the plugin may request public plan information from WP Official Support. This request may include normal browser/server request data such as IP address, user agent, and referrer. No website diagnostic report is automatically sent by this request.
